Victron with AC-coupled SolarEdge - no battery charging from PV

Good-day. We are running a 3-ph Victron system comprising 3 x Muliplus 5kW inverters together with a 1 x 3-ph SolarEdge SE-17k grid tie inverter. The system is basically working o.k. but I am not succeeding with maximum self-consumption. The energy produced by the SolarEdge successfully powers the household loads but never seems to charge the battery. The SolarEdge is connected on the load side of the Victron inverters, not the grid. It appears that the SolarEdge is throttling it’s output so that none of the energy produced feeds into the Victrons and then to charge the battery. We have connected the SolarEdge to the GX via RS-485 and it is seen and recognised. Does anyone know what the key checkpoints are for this setup ?

If the issue lies in the fact that only the batteries are not being charged from the SolarEdge inverter, it seems that your Victron ESS is not configured properly.
It is Victron, not SolarEdge, that determines when the batteries should be charged. I recommend reviewing the ESS settings in your Victron system to ensure everything is set up correctly to manage battery charging.

I have two Victron systems, both with 3 Phase Solaredge and they work propperly. Do you see the correct values of the solaredge and the grid in VRM?

Are you running ESS? If not, do you have the PV Inverter assistant loaded on each Multi? You will need one or the other.
